Kaposi's Sarcoma after Renal Transplantation. Case Reports
J Pasini, Lj Bubic-Filipi
Ann Transplant 1999; 4(2): 50-51
ID: 497458
Immunodeficiency in transplant recipients with chronic imunosuppresive treatment may have influence to developing of virus infection deseases. This publication shows a case report kidney transplant recipient which develops Kaposi's Sarcoma correlated with HLA typing.
